javascript,cookie在Chrome和博客中的工作方式
javascript, how cookies work in Chrome and blogger?
javascript,cookie如何在Chrome和博客中工作?
我知道有很多这样的问题,但这只是不适用于chrome和Blogger上的博客。
我的代码中的firefox工作得很好。
例如,我试图在三分钟内只显示一条消息或执行一次操作。
在这个代码中,我只想在第一次显示博客"爸爸"访问时发一条消息。
3分钟后,如果充值或访问另一个页面的博客消息再次看到。
Firefox正在运行并且没有chrome。
有人能告诉我我错了吗?
<script type="text/javascript">
//<![CDATA[
function GetCookie(name) {
var arg=name+"=";
var alen=arg.length;
var clen=document.cookie.length;
var i=0;
while (i<clen) {
var j=i+alen;
if (document.cookie.substring(i,j)==arg)
return "aqui";
i=document.cookie.indexOf(" ",i)+1;
if (i==0) break;
}
return null;
}
var visit=GetCookie("yyyy");
if (visit==null){
alert("papi");
var expire=new Date();
expire=new Date(expire.getTime()+30000);
document.cookie="yyyy=aqui; expires="+expire;
}
//]]>
</script>
感谢
浏览器之间的细微差异可能会导致奇怪的错误。为了解决这个问题,我建议你使用像jquery这样的框架,它有一个管理cookie的插件。
相关文章:
- 为什么这在IE中的工作方式与在Firefox中不同
- 如何获得一个与用“”声明的变量工作方式相同的变量;设“;或在with块中
- javascript中的闭包对我来说工作方式不同
- for循环在node.js中的工作方式
- document.getElementsByClassName的工作方式与getElementById不同
- jQuery的工作方式不一样
- 为什么模块化幂函数在 Python 和 Javascript 中对于大数字的工作方式不同
- 自动滚动工作方式不同
- 布尔表达式-与AND、OR逻辑运算符混淆以及它们的工作方式
- Javascript ORing在变量中的工作方式
- Chrome扩展和Chome浏览器中的Jquery工作方式不同
- .htaccess和.htpasswd的内部工作方式
- window.location在IE9和FF中的工作方式不同
- jQuery .focus() 在每个浏览器中的工作方式不同.如何防止这种情况
- jquery-ajax 在 Mozilla 和 Chrome 中的工作方式不同
- 字符串包在 Firefox 25 中的工作方式不同
- 加载的JS的工作方式与硬编码不同
- event.target在手机上的工作方式是否不同
- iframe上的onload事件在IE和Firefox / GoogleChrome中的工作方式不同
- 为什么一串数字的工作方式与新日期中的实际数字不同